What Key Features Should I Look for in a 3 Axis Bow Sight?
When searching for the best 3 axis bow sight, consider the following key features:
- Adjustable Pins: Look for sights that offer multiple adjustable pins, allowing you to set different distances accurately. This feature enables quick adjustments for various ranges, which is essential for precision shooting.
- Micro-Adjustments: Sights with micro-adjustment capabilities allow for fine-tuning of windage and elevation. This ensures that even the slightest inaccuracies can be corrected, leading to improved shot consistency.
- Durability: A good 3 axis bow sight should be constructed from robust materials that can withstand harsh weather conditions and rough handling. Features like aluminum construction and weather-resistant coatings can greatly enhance the longevity of the sight.
- Lightweight Design: Since bow hunting often requires carrying gear over long distances, a lightweight sight is advantageous. A lighter sight reduces overall bow weight, making it easier to handle during extended periods in the field.
- Easy Installation: Look for sights that are designed for straightforward installation on your bow. A user-friendly mounting system can save time and frustration during setup, allowing you to get out into the field faster.
- Leveling Features: Built-in leveling features help ensure that your bow is properly aligned for accurate shooting. These features are crucial for maintaining consistency and accuracy, especially when shooting at long distances.
- Brightness Adjustments: An adjustable brightness feature for the sight pins can enhance visibility in varying light conditions. This capability allows you to adapt the sight to bright sunlight or low-light environments, ensuring optimal performance at all times.
- Compatibility with Accessories: Consider sights that can accommodate additional accessories, such as light systems or rangefinders. This flexibility allows you to customize your setup according to personal preferences and hunting scenarios.
How Does Adjustability Influence the Accuracy of My Shots?
Adjustability plays a crucial role in enhancing the accuracy of your shots when using a bow sight.
- Micro-Adjustable Pins: Micro-adjustable pins allow for fine-tuning of the sight’s elevation and windage settings, which can significantly enhance the precision of each shot.
- Tool-less Adjustments: Tool-less adjustments enable quick and easy modifications in the field, allowing archers to adapt to changing conditions or distances without needing additional equipment.
- Leveling Features: Incorporating leveling features helps ensure that the bow is held horizontally, which is vital for maintaining accuracy, especially at longer ranges.
- Multiple Pin Options: Having multiple pin options allows archers to set different sight distances, making it easier to aim accurately at varying targets without having to adjust the sight during a shoot.
- Vertical and Horizontal Adjustments: The ability to adjust both vertically and horizontally ensures that the sight can be perfectly aligned with the archer’s shooting form and preferences, further increasing shot accuracy.
Micro-adjustable pins provide the flexibility to make very precise changes to the sight settings, which is especially beneficial for fine-tuning accuracy at specific distances or in challenging conditions. This feature is particularly valued by competitive archers who require minimal adjustments for optimal performance.
Tool-less adjustments remove the need for carrying extra tools, allowing archers to make on-the-spot changes quickly. This is particularly useful in hunting scenarios where conditions can change rapidly, and the ability to adapt without delay can make a significant difference in performance.
Leveling features, such as built-in bubble levels, assist in maintaining the proper angle of the bow during shots, which is essential for long-distance accuracy. Misalignment can lead to significant deviations in shot placement, making this feature a key component in high-quality bow sights.
Having multiple pin options allows the shooter to set up for various ranges and quickly switch their aim without altering their sight settings. This feature is advantageous in scenarios where quick adjustments are necessary, such as during a hunt where targets may be at varying distances.
Vertical and horizontal adjustments are vital for aligning the sight with the archer’s natural shooting stance and form, which can vary from person to person. This customization ensures that every shot taken is as accurate as possible, as the archer can shoot in their most comfortable position without compromising on sight alignment.
What Materials Enhance the Durability of Bow Sights?
Several materials enhance the durability of bow sights, particularly when considering the best 3 axis bow sight.
- Aluminum: Aluminum is widely used in bow sights for its lightweight yet durable properties. It resists rust and corrosion, making it ideal for outdoor use, while also providing strength to withstand harsh conditions.
- Carbon Fiber: Carbon fiber is known for its high strength-to-weight ratio, which makes it an excellent choice for premium bow sights. It is incredibly durable and can absorb vibrations, helping to maintain accuracy during shots.
- Stainless Steel: Utilized in components such as fasteners and brackets, stainless steel offers superior resistance to wear and tear. Its robustness ensures that the sight maintains its integrity even after extensive use in rugged environments.
- Polymer: High-grade polymer materials are often used in budget-friendly bow sights. These materials are lightweight and can withstand significant impacts without cracking, providing a cost-effective solution without sacrificing too much durability.
- Glass: For lenses and sight windows, high-quality glass is essential for clarity and durability. Scratch-resistant coatings can enhance the lifespan of the sight by preventing damage from debris and environmental factors.

How Can I Maintain My 3 Axis Bow Sight for Optimal Performance?
Maintaining your 3 axis bow sight is crucial for ensuring precision and accuracy in your archery performance.
- Regular Cleaning: Clean the lenses and components of your bow sight to remove dirt, dust, and moisture.
- Check for Proper Alignment: Ensure that the sight is properly aligned with your bow and that all adjustments are secure.
- Inspect for Damage: Regularly examine the sight for any signs of wear or damage, especially after each use.
- Lubricate Moving Parts: Apply appropriate lubricant to moving parts to ensure smooth operation and prevent rust.
- Adjust Settings as Needed: Revisit your sight settings based on the conditions of the shooting environment or changes in your shooting style.
Regular cleaning of your bow sight is essential to maintain clarity and visibility. Use a microfiber cloth to gently wipe the lenses and ensure that there are no obstructions that could affect your aim.
Checking for proper alignment involves making sure that the sight is mounted straight and level on your bow. Misalignment can lead to inconsistent shooting results, so it’s important to frequently verify that everything is in the correct position.
Inspecting for damage includes looking for scratches, cracks, or any loose components that might affect the sight’s performance. A sight that has been dropped or subjected to rough conditions may need repairs or replacements to function optimally.
Lubricating moving parts, such as the adjustment knobs and any mechanical features, will help maintain smooth operation. This prevents wear and tear, ensuring your adjustments are precise and reliable.
Adjusting settings as needed means that you should regularly calibrate your sight based on your shooting conditions or any changes in your technique. This ensures that you are always shooting with the most accurate setup possible, reflecting any environmental factors or personal adjustments in your shooting style.
